Victim racially abused on main York road

Police have released these images after a victim was racially abused on a busy York road.

It happened outside the BP garage on Lawrence Street at about 7.45pm on Sunday 12 April.

Two men approached the victim in an aggressive manner and made racially abusive comments.

BP, Lawrence Street, York

The suspects are believed to have travelled to the area from Hull Road.

Suspect one is

  • a man
  • around 50 years old
  • 5ft 8ins to 6ft tall
  • slim
  • and bald.

He was wearing a black hoodie and black shorts.

Suspect two is

  • a man
  • around 50 years old
  • 5ft 8ins to 6ft tall
  • slim
  • with grey slicked-back hair.

He was wearing a jacket and blue jeans.

A North Yorkshire Police spokesperson said: “We are particularly keen to identify these individuals and would like to hear from anyone who recognises them, saw them in the area, noticed anything suspicious, or may have information about any vehicles they were using.”
